THE PROBLEM OF CONTAMINATION OF ENGINE PARTS

https://doi.org/10.26518/2071-7296-2017-1(53)-67-72

Abstract

This article considers the problem of formation of deposits on the parts of internal combustion engines. Describes the main types of deposits in engines and reasons for their formation. The analysis of influence of oxidation of motor oils on the technical condition of internal combustion engines. The author offers a brief description of the program-methods of laboratory research of engine oils, including the evaluation of changes in properties of motor oils in contact with different concentrations of diesel fuels.
